Understanding the Foundations of Advanced Test Design
The Undergraduate Certificate in Advanced Test Design and Optimization provides students with a solid foundation in the principles of testing, including test planning, design, and execution. Students learn about various testing methodologies, such as black box, white box, and gray box testing, as well as the importance of test automation and optimization. A key aspect of this program is its focus on practical applications, with students working on real-world projects and case studies to develop their skills. For instance, a student may work on designing a testing protocol for a new mobile app, taking into account factors such as user experience, functionality, and security. By applying theoretical concepts to practical scenarios, students gain a deeper understanding of the testing process and develop the skills needed to succeed in the industry.
Real-World Case Studies: Applying Advanced Test Design in Various Industries
The principles of advanced test design and optimization have numerous applications across various industries, including software development, manufacturing, and healthcare. For example, in the software development industry, companies like Google and Microsoft use advanced testing techniques to ensure the quality and reliability of their products. A case study on Google's testing process reveals the importance of automated testing and continuous integration in reducing testing time and improving product quality. Similarly, in the manufacturing industry, companies like Toyota and Ford use advanced testing techniques to ensure the quality and safety of their vehicles. A case study on Toyota's testing process highlights the use of simulation-based testing to reduce the risk of product failures and improve overall quality.
